Wi-Fi festival

When i-DAT (the Institute of Digital Art and Technology) and Plymouth University played host to the Festival of Code, it needed to scale up its Wi-Fi capabilities to cope with an influx of 1,000 young people operating multiple devices in a few, very concentrated locations. Enhancing the dining experience for McDonald’s Belgium

McDonald’s Belgium partnered with Purple, Cisco Meraki and Socialspot to deliver a fast, free and secure guest WiFi network in over 80 restaurant locations across Belgium.
